Introduction of an Ordinance to Accept California Coastal Commission (CCC) Modifications to Ordinance No. 1002 Adopted by the City Council on December 18, 2023, to Amend Del Mar Municipal Code (DMMC) Chapters 30.91 (Accessory Dwelling Unit Regulations) and 30.75 (Coastal Development Permits) in the Local Coastal Program for Consistency with the March 13, 2025, CCC Conditional Certification Decision Recommended Action: Staff recommends the City Council take the following actions: 1) Confirm staff’s determination that this action is exempt from the California Environmental Quality Act (CEQA) pursuant to various statutory and categorical exemptions in the CEQA Guidelines and prior environmental analysis in the 6th Cycle Housing Element Program Environmental Impact Report as further described in the Environmental Impact statement in the Agenda Report below; and 2) Introduce an Ordinance (Attachment A) to accept changes required by the CCC as a condition of final certification of the Local Coastal Program Amendment (LCPA), which amends the Accessory Dwelling Unit (ADU) regulations in DMMC Chapter 30.91 and Coastal Development Permit regulations in DMMC Chapter 30.75. Request to Adopt a Mitigated Negative Declaration and associated Mitigation Monitoring and Reporting Program; and to Approve Revision Map RM22-001 and Coastal Development Permit CDP24-012 related to amending recorded Parcel Map (TPM-77-03) for purposes of reducing the area of an existing Scenic Easement on the Property located at 1201 Cuchara Drive, Del Mar. Applicants/Owners: Mark and Laura Weber Trust dated April 2009 Assessor Parcel Number (APN): 300-143-38-00 Property Location: 1201 Cuchara Drive, Del Mar Recommended Action: Staff recommends that the City Council adopt a Resolution (Attachment A) to: 1) Adopt a Mitigated Negative Declaration (MND) (State Clearinghouse (SCH) No. 2024080103) and associated Mitigation Monitoring and Reporting Program (MMRP); and 2) Approve Revision Map RM22-001 and Coastal Development Permit CDP24-012 to amend a recorded Parcel Map No. 9174 (TPM-77-03) for purposes of reducing the area of an existing scenic easement on property located at 1201 Cuchara Drive (Property).
